Trunks on unmarked San Francisco police cars can no longer be opened from the inside following the recent theft of a semi-automatic rifle from one of the vehicles.
Police Chief Greg Suhr told the Police Commission last week that all the trunk releases have been disabled on unmarked vehicles since the March 2 burglary that temporarily robbed the department of an AR-15 assault rifle.

A private funeral was held this morning for 3-year-old Carlos Nava at an East Oakland church near where the toddler was killed in a drive-by shooting last week. Carlos was with family members when he was shot in the 6400 block of International Boulevard at about 1:10 p.m. on Aug. 8. Oakland police said they believe the shooting was gang-related and that two men nearby who were wounded in the shooting were the intended targets.

A man has been arrested and charged with the murder of 3-year-old Carlos Nava in East Oakland on Monday, Oakland police and prosecutors announced Thursday. Lawrence Denard, 26, has been charged with murder, two counts of attempted murder and one count of possession of a firearm by a felon, according to the Alameda County District Attorney's Office.Nava was shot at about 1:10 p.m. near International Boulevard and 65th Avenue. Two men were also shot but survived.
